My wife and I lived in an old farm house in the country from 2000 – 2006. In the living room there were four large crank out style windows that overlooked the driveway below. We would always hear noises that sounded like car doors opening and closing. The noise was so distinct that it would make us go and look down on the driveway to see if anybody was there, but there was never anyone there. We would also hear footsteps through the house, but nobody else was there.
We told people about it and of course they didn’t believe us or they said we had over active imaginations. But my sister in law and her kids stayed with us a for a few weeks, and the first morning of her stay she told us how she heard someone walking down the hall way, and she came out to talk to which ever one of us it was, but there was nobody in the hall. She said how she never believed us about the sounds, but now that she heard it herself. Over the two weeks she also heard the car doors a few times.
We never felt threatened or scared, so it was all good, but I do believe that house is haunted. By who? No idea. For what reason? No clue. We moved into town due to the instability of gas prices, and someone else now lives there, and I’ve been wanting to ask them if they hear the noises too.
